Chua's Trust Busters: half the traffic on the internet is machines. Publishers paying for that traffic just funded their own replacement.

Chua's July 3 piece: half the traffic on the internet is now machine-generated. That's not a future problem — it's the current CPM.

Every publisher buying programmatic inventory is paying for bot views. The fraud discount on a CPM is already priced in. But AI licensing is priced against clean human traffic. The machine traffic inflates the denominator and shrinks the per-human CPM.

If AI companies paying for training data also generate half the web traffic, the publisher is paying for the bots and getting paid for the content. Two ledgers, same counterparty.
